Sadly, this grieving family lost their 2 year old rescue pup when she suffocated in a dog food bag on Thanksgiving Day. Erica McCarrens writes, “Lyanna was a rescue pup that was part Lab and maybe some Pit. She was the most wonderful friend. I let her into our fenced-in backyard. I started peeling potatoes and apples for Thanksgiving. I checked on her 5 minutes later and saw her motionless with a bag on her head. I knew then something horrible had happened. She had knocked over a trash can and found the bag. The dog food bag had the powdered dry meat you can sprinkle on kibble. It was a heavy zip lock type bag.
I tried CPR. I screamed for anyone to help but she was gone. This has been the worst experience of my life. I’m trying to find meaning, peace, and support. I am so happy to have found you. Thank you for your awareness campaign. I wish I had known sooner. 💔”
Lyanna’s story is a sad reminder that pet suffocation happens within minutes, even while you’re home. Please share!
